/linux-master/sound/pci/ymfpci/ |
H A D | ymfpci.c | 8 #include <linux/pci.h> 58 MODULE_DEVICE_TABLE(pci, snd_ymfpci_ids); 71 if (chip->pci->device >= 0x0010) { /* YMF 744/754 */ 75 io_port = pci_resource_start(chip->pci, 2); 110 r = devm_request_region(&chip->pci->dev, io_port, 1, 128 gameport_set_phys(gp, "pci%s/gameport0", pci_name(chip->pci)); 129 gameport_set_dev_parent(gp, &chip->pci->dev); 132 if (chip->pci->device >= 0x0010) /* YMF 744/754 */ 133 pci_write_config_word(chip->pci, PCIR_DSXG_JOYBAS 155 __snd_card_ymfpci_probe(struct pci_dev *pci, const struct pci_device_id *pci_id) argument 351 snd_card_ymfpci_probe(struct pci_dev *pci, const struct pci_device_id *pci_id) argument [all...] |
/linux-master/drivers/pci/controller/dwc/ |
H A D | pci-meson.c | 13 #include <linux/pci.h> 68 struct dw_pcie pci; member in struct:meson_pcie 80 struct device *dev = mp->pci.dev; 111 struct dw_pcie *pci = &mp->pci; local 113 pci->dbi_base = devm_platform_ioremap_resource_byname(pdev, "elbi"); 114 if (IS_ERR(pci->dbi_base)) 115 return PTR_ERR(pci->dbi_base); 204 struct device *dev = mp->pci.dev; 250 struct device *dev = mp->pci 267 struct dw_pcie *pci = &mp->pci; local 283 struct dw_pcie *pci = &mp->pci; local 297 meson_pcie_start_link(struct dw_pcie *pci) argument 339 meson_pcie_link_up(struct dw_pcie *pci) argument 380 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 403 struct dw_pcie *pci; local [all...] |
H A D | pci-imx6.c | 23 #include <linux/pci.h> 84 #define imx6_check_flag(pci, val) (pci->drvdata->flags & val) 109 struct dw_pcie *pci; member in struct:imx6_pcie 242 struct dw_pcie *pci = imx6_pcie->pci; local 248 val = dw_pcie_readl_dbi(pci, PCIE_PHY_STAT) & 263 struct dw_pcie *pci = imx6_pcie->pci; local 268 dw_pcie_writel_dbi(pci, PCIE_PHY_CTR 286 struct dw_pcie *pci = imx6_pcie->pci; local 312 struct dw_pcie *pci = imx6_pcie->pci; local 663 struct dw_pcie *pci = imx6_pcie->pci; local 731 struct dw_pcie *pci = imx6_pcie->pci; local 787 struct dw_pcie *pci = imx6_pcie->pci; local 828 imx6_pcie_start_link(struct dw_pcie *pci) argument 912 imx6_pcie_stop_link(struct dw_pcie *pci) argument 922 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 988 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 1015 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 1024 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 1070 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 1088 struct dw_pcie *pci = imx6_pcie->pci; local 1183 struct dw_pcie *pci = imx6_pcie->pci; local 1244 struct dw_pcie *pci; local 1659 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local [all...] |
H A D | pcie-intel-gw.c | 19 #include "../../pci.h" 64 struct dw_pcie pci; member in struct:intel_pcie 97 return dw_pcie_readl_dbi(&pcie->pci, ofs); 102 dw_pcie_writel_dbi(&pcie->pci, ofs, val); 108 pcie_update_bits(pcie->pci.dbi_base, ofs, mask, val); 125 u8 offset = dw_pcie_find_capability(&pcie->pci, PCI_CAP_ID_EXP); 133 static void intel_pcie_init_n_fts(struct dw_pcie *pci) argument 135 switch (pci->link_gen) { 137 pci->n_fts[1] = PORT_AFR_N_FTS_GEN3; 140 pci 209 struct dw_pcie *pci = &pcie->pci; local 253 struct dw_pcie *pci = &pcie->pci; local 285 struct dw_pcie *pci = &pcie->pci; local 378 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 402 struct dw_pcie *pci; local [all...] |
H A D | pcie-histb.c | 18 #include <linux/pci.h> 53 struct dw_pcie *pci; member in struct:histb_pcie 79 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 80 struct histb_pcie *hipcie = to_histb_pcie(pci); 93 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 94 struct histb_pcie *hipcie = to_histb_pcie(pci); 105 static u32 histb_pcie_read_dbi(struct dw_pcie *pci, void __iomem *base, argument 110 histb_pcie_dbi_r_mode(&pci->pp, true); 112 histb_pcie_dbi_r_mode(&pci->pp, false); 117 static void histb_pcie_write_dbi(struct dw_pcie *pci, voi argument 128 struct dw_pcie *pci = to_dw_pcie_from_pp(bus->sysdata); local 140 struct dw_pcie *pci = to_dw_pcie_from_pp(bus->sysdata); local 154 histb_pcie_link_up(struct dw_pcie *pci) argument 170 histb_pcie_start_link(struct dw_pcie *pci) argument 185 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 224 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 299 struct dw_pcie *pci; local [all...] |
H A D | pcie-keembay.c | 18 #include <linux/pci.h> 59 struct dw_pcie pci; member in struct:keembay_pcie 104 static int keembay_pcie_link_up(struct dw_pcie *pci) argument 106 struct keembay_pcie *pcie = dev_get_drvdata(pci->dev); 114 static int keembay_pcie_start_link(struct dw_pcie *pci) argument 116 struct keembay_pcie *pcie = dev_get_drvdata(pci->dev); 129 dev_err(pci->dev, "MPLLA is not locked\n"); 138 static void keembay_pcie_stop_link(struct dw_pcie *pci) argument 140 struct keembay_pcie *pcie = dev_get_drvdata(pci->dev); 187 struct dw_pcie *pci local 211 struct dw_pcie *pci = &pcie->pci; local 268 struct dw_pcie *pci = &pcie->pci; local 285 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 294 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 342 struct dw_pcie *pci = &pcie->pci; local 397 struct dw_pcie *pci; local [all...] |
H A D | pcie-designware-ep.c | 15 #include <linux/pci-epc.h> 16 #include <linux/pci-epf.h> 63 static void __dw_pcie_ep_reset_bar(struct dw_pcie *pci, u8 func_no, argument 66 struct dw_pcie_ep *ep = &pci->ep; 70 dw_pcie_dbi_ro_wr_en(pci); 77 dw_pcie_dbi_ro_wr_dis(pci); 82 * @pci: DWC PCI device 85 void dw_pcie_ep_reset_bar(struct dw_pcie *pci, enum pci_barno bar) argument 89 funcs = pci->ep.epc->max_functions; 92 __dw_pcie_ep_reset_bar(pci, func_n 133 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 159 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 188 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 213 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 229 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 270 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 288 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 303 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 338 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 381 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 424 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 432 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 473 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 551 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 578 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 632 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 659 dw_pcie_ep_find_ext_capability(struct dw_pcie *pci, int cap) argument 687 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local 821 struct dw_pcie *pci = to_dw_pcie_from_ep(ep); local [all...] |
H A D | pcie-fu740.c | 20 #include <linux/pci.h> 33 struct dw_pcie pci; member in struct:fu740_pcie 117 struct device *dev = afp->pci.dev; 178 static int fu740_pcie_start_link(struct dw_pcie *pci) argument 180 struct device *dev = pci->dev; 182 u8 cap_exp = dw_pcie_find_capability(pci, PCI_CAP_ID_EXP); 194 dw_pcie_dbi_ro_wr_en(pci); 196 tmp = dw_pcie_readl_dbi(pci, cap_exp + PCI_EXP_LNKCAP); 200 dw_pcie_writel_dbi(pci, cap_exp + PCI_EXP_LNKCAP, tmp); 205 ret = dw_pcie_wait_for_link(pci); 239 struct dw_pcie *pci = to_dw_pcie_from_pp(pp); local 292 struct dw_pcie *pci; local [all...] |
/linux-master/arch/sh/drivers/pci/ |
H A D | Makefile | 5 obj-y += common.o pci.o 7 obj-$(CONFIG_CPU_SUBTYPE_SH7751) += pci-sh7751.o ops-sh4.o 8 obj-$(CONFIG_CPU_SUBTYPE_SH7751R) += pci-sh7751.o ops-sh4.o 9 obj-$(CONFIG_CPU_SUBTYPE_SH7763) += pci-sh7780.o ops-sh4.o 10 obj-$(CONFIG_CPU_SUBTYPE_SH7780) += pci-sh7780.o ops-sh4.o 11 obj-$(CONFIG_CPU_SUBTYPE_SH7785) += pci-sh7780.o ops-sh4.o 15 pci-dreamcast.o
|
/linux-master/sound/pci/ |
H A D | cs5530.c | 32 #include <linux/pci.h> 55 struct pci_dev *pci; member in struct:snd_cs5530 66 MODULE_DEVICE_TABLE(pci, snd_cs5530_ids); 78 struct pci_dev *pci) 87 err = pcim_enable_device(pci); 92 chip->pci = pci; 94 err = pcim_iomap_regions(pci, 1 << 0, "CS5530"); 97 chip->pci_base = pci_resource_start(pci, 0); 98 mem = pcim_iomap_table(pci)[ 77 snd_cs5530_create(struct snd_card *card, struct pci_dev *pci) argument 186 snd_cs5530_probe(struct pci_dev *pci, const struct pci_device_id *pci_id) argument [all...] |
/linux-master/drivers/usb/cdns3/ |
H A D | Makefile | 24 obj-$(CONFIG_USB_CDNS3_PCI_WRAP) += cdns3-pci-wrap.o 29 cdnsp-udc-pci-y := cdnsp-pci.o 33 obj-m += cdnsp-udc-pci.o 35 obj-$(CONFIG_USB_CDNSP_PCI) += cdnsp-udc-pci.o 39 cdnsp-udc-pci-$(CONFIG_USB_CDNSP_GADGET) += cdnsp-ring.o cdnsp-gadget.o \ 43 cdnsp-udc-pci-$(CONFIG_TRACING) += cdnsp-trace.o
|
/linux-master/drivers/media/common/saa7146/ |
H A D | saa7146_core.c | 166 void *saa7146_vmalloc_build_pgtable(struct pci_dev *pci, long length, struct saa7146_pgtable *pt) argument 178 if (saa7146_pgtable_alloc(pci, pt)) 182 slen = dma_map_sg(&pci->dev, pt->slist, pt->nents, DMA_FROM_DEVICE); 186 if (0 != saa7146_pgtable_build_single(pci, pt, pt->slist, slen)) 192 dma_unmap_sg(&pci->dev, pt->slist, pt->nents, DMA_FROM_DEVICE); 194 saa7146_pgtable_free(pci, pt); 204 void saa7146_vfree_destroy_pgtable(struct pci_dev *pci, void *mem, struct saa7146_pgtable *pt) argument 206 dma_unmap_sg(&pci->dev, pt->slist, pt->nents, DMA_FROM_DEVICE); 207 saa7146_pgtable_free(pci, pt); 213 void saa7146_pgtable_free(struct pci_dev *pci, struc argument 221 saa7146_pgtable_alloc(struct pci_dev *pci, struct saa7146_pgtable *pt) argument 237 saa7146_pgtable_build_single(struct pci_dev *pci, struct saa7146_pgtable *pt, struct scatterlist *list, int sglen) argument 329 saa7146_init_one(struct pci_dev *pci, const struct pci_device_id *ent) argument [all...] |
/linux-master/drivers/edac/ |
H A D | edac_pci_sysfs.c | 59 static ssize_t instance_pe_count_show(struct edac_pci_ctl_info *pci, char *data) argument 61 return sprintf(data, "%u\n", atomic_read(&pci->counters.pe_count)); 64 static ssize_t instance_npe_count_show(struct edac_pci_ctl_info *pci, argument 67 return sprintf(data, "%u\n", atomic_read(&pci->counters.npe_count)); 76 struct edac_pci_ctl_info *pci; local 80 /* Form pointer to containing struct, the pci control struct */ 81 pci = to_instance(kobj); 86 kfree(pci); /* Free the control struct */ 100 struct edac_pci_ctl_info *pci = to_instance(kobj); local 104 return instance_attr->show(pci, buffe 113 struct edac_pci_ctl_info *pci = to_instance(kobj); local 157 edac_pci_create_instance_kobj(struct edac_pci_ctl_info *pci, int idx) argument 198 edac_pci_unregister_sysfs_instance_kobj( struct edac_pci_ctl_info *pci) argument 427 edac_pci_create_sysfs(struct edac_pci_ctl_info *pci) argument 462 edac_pci_remove_sysfs(struct edac_pci_ctl_info *pci) argument 691 edac_pci_handle_pe(struct edac_pci_ctl_info *pci, const char *msg) argument 716 edac_pci_handle_npe(struct edac_pci_ctl_info *pci, const char *msg) argument [all...] |
H A D | edac_pci.h | 29 #include <linux/pci.h> 66 const char *dev_name; /* pci/platform/etc... name */ 173 * Last action on the pci control structure. 175 * @pci: pointer to struct &edac_pci_ctl_info 182 extern void edac_pci_free_ctl_info(struct edac_pci_ctl_info *pci); 198 * @pci: pointer to the edac_device structure to be added to the list 205 extern int edac_pci_add_device(struct edac_pci_ctl_info *pci, int edac_idx); 246 * @pci: pointer to struct &edac_pci_ctl_info 248 extern void edac_pci_release_generic_ctl(struct edac_pci_ctl_info *pci); 254 * @pci [all...] |
/linux-master/drivers/net/wwan/iosm/ |
H A D | iosm_ipc_pcie.c | 37 pci_release_regions(ipc_pcie->pci); 48 pci_disable_device(ipc_pcie->pci); 57 static void ipc_pcie_remove(struct pci_dev *pci) argument 59 struct iosm_pcie *ipc_pcie = pci_get_drvdata(pci); 68 struct pci_dev *pci = ipc_pcie->pci; local 73 * Mark all PCI regions associated with PCI device pci as 76 ret = pci_request_regions(pci, "IOSM_IPC"); 78 dev_err(ipc_pcie->dev, "failed pci request regions"); 87 ipc_pcie->ipc_regs = pci_ioremap_bar(pci, ipc_pci 258 ipc_pcie_probe(struct pci_dev *pci, const struct pci_device_id *pci_id) argument [all...] |
/linux-master/drivers/media/pci/tw5864/ |
H A D | tw5864-util.c | 11 dev_err(&dev->pci->dev, 25 dev_err(&dev->pci->dev, 34 dev_err(&dev->pci->dev,
|
/linux-master/arch/x86/pci/ |
H A D | legacy.c | 7 #include <linux/pci.h> 64 if (x86_init.pci.init()) { 72 x86_init.pci.init_irq();
|
/linux-master/drivers/gpu/drm/nouveau/nvkm/subdev/bios/ |
H A D | shadowrom.c | 25 #include <subdev/pci.h> 44 nvkm_pci_rom_shadow(device->pci, true); 53 nvkm_pci_rom_shadow(device->pci, false);
|
/linux-master/tools/testing/selftests/drivers/net/mlxsw/ |
H A D | pci_reset.sh | 24 if [ $bus != "pci" ]; then 26 log_test "pci reset" 30 if [ ! -f /sys/bus/pci/devices/$bdf/reset_method ]; then 32 log_test "pci reset" 36 [[ $(cat /sys/bus/pci/devices/$bdf/reset_method) == "bus" ]] 41 echo 1 > /sys/bus/pci/devices/$bdf/reset 52 log_test "pci reset"
|
/linux-master/drivers/pwm/ |
H A D | pwm-dwc.c | 22 #include <linux/pci.h> 55 static int dwc_pwm_probe(struct pci_dev *pci, const struct pci_device_id *id) argument 58 struct device *dev = &pci->dev; 63 ret = pcim_enable_device(pci); 67 pci_set_master(pci); 69 ret = pcim_iomap_regions(pci, BIT(0), pci_name(pci)); 82 ddata->io_base = pcim_iomap_table(pci)[0]; 99 static void dwc_pwm_remove(struct pci_dev *pci) argument 101 pm_runtime_forbid(&pci [all...] |
/linux-master/sound/soc/amd/ps/ |
H A D | Makefile | 3 snd-pci-ps-y := pci-ps.o 8 obj-$(CONFIG_SND_SOC_AMD_PS) += snd-pci-ps.o
|
/linux-master/sound/soc/amd/vangogh/ |
H A D | Makefile | 3 snd-pci-acp5x-y := pci-acp5x.o 8 obj-$(CONFIG_SND_SOC_AMD_ACP5x) += snd-pci-acp5x.o
|
/linux-master/drivers/mcb/ |
H A D | Makefile | 8 obj-$(CONFIG_MCB_PCI) += mcb-pci.o
|
/linux-master/arch/mips/pci/ |
H A D | pci-ip32.c | 12 #include <linux/pci.h> 28 unsigned int flags = mace->pci.error; 29 unsigned int addr = mace->pci.error_addr; 79 mace->pci.error = flags; 129 mace->pci.error_addr = 0; 130 mace->pci.error = 0; 131 mace->pci.control = 0xff008500; 133 printk("MACE PCI rev %d\n", mace->pci.rev);
|
/linux-master/arch/powerpc/platforms/pasemi/ |
H A D | Makefile | 2 obj-y += setup.o pci.o time.o idle.o powersave.o iommu.o dma_lib.o misc.o
|